Public relations : Strategies and Tactics {MITCHELL HOBBS AND ALANA MANN} Mr X thought coal is amazing Mr X was an active member of his community. He had realised many years ago that being a valued member of a community was the secret to a happy life. As such, during the summer Mr X would volunteer to run the canteen at his local cricket club; while in the winter he performed a similar service for his daughter s netball team. His community service extended beyond sporting clubs; Mr X also volunteered as a weekend tour guide at a local museum, and he occasionally assisted with the bookkeeping at his local Surf Life Saving Club. But recently, Mr X had begun to notice an interesting connection between many of the clubs, sports teams, and community facilities present in his city: all seemed to have a connection with one of the three major mining companies that operated in the region.
